NOVALAC Expert AC 0-36 months is an infant milk specially designed to meet the nutritional needs of infants with abdominal pain, gas and bloating associated with lactose intolerance. Lactose, found in dairy products in particular, is a sugar which, once ingested, is broken down by an enzyme called lactase. In some people, however, this enzyme is produced in insufficient quantities, or is even absent. Lactose will ferment in the intestine, which can cause digestive discomfort. Novalac Expert AC milk has a reduced lactose content, which helps to limit the colonic fermentation process. This foodstuff for special medical purposes is suitable for infants aged 0-36 months. It is not suitable in cases of galactosemia. Advice should be sought from a healthcare professional in cases of prematurity, allergy, low birth weight or if the child is immunocompromised.
Bottle preparation:
Wash your hands properly before preparing each bottle.
Use a bottle that has been thoroughly washed and drained.
Use mineral or spring water suitable for infants, or pure water boiled for 5 minutes and then cooled.
Heat the required amount of water to a maximum of 40°C, then pour into the bottle.
Add the corresponding number of level, loose measuring spoons, respecting 1 measuring spoon per 30 ml of water (use only the measuring spoon included in your NOVALAC box).
Close the bottle with the flat cap and roll it briskly between your palms to avoid lumps.
Shake gently back and forth until the powder is completely dissolved.
Check the temperature (<37°C) by pouring a few drops onto the inside of your forearm. Give your child this bottle without delay. Water can be used at room temperature to reconstitute the bottle. Make sure the milk is homogenized before giving it to your child.
